S ound M eets F orm bitejewellery creative universe spans electronic music, design, and the raw tex‑ tures of the natural world. As one half of the DJ and producer duo Ivandis & Tinik, he is known for crafting emotionally charged, atmospheric soundscapes rooted in organic, tribal, and afro‑in‑ fluenced rhythms. Music taught him how to build tension and release, shape emotion without words, and create energy that people carry with them long after the last note fades. That same sensibility of rhythm, texture, and emotional resonance flows di‑ rectly into his jewellery. Every ToTintor creation begins with authenticity. Nikola works almost exclusively with 925 sterling silver and raw, unpolished crystals chosen for their individuality and imperfections. With its sensitivity to touch and its ability to transform through oxidation and patination, silver reminds him of a malleable, layered, and in‑ finite-nuance sound design. Crystals, on the other hand, captivate him on a deeper, almost spiritual level. Formed over thousands of years underground, each stone carries natural geometry and internal frequencies. Every element is meticulously handcrafted, giving the necklace a refined yet organic presence. The craftsmanship process follows an ancient tradition of wax modelling executed entirely by hand. Nikola sculpts a wax model to cradle the crystal’s natural contours, casts it into sterling silver, and then begins the slow, meditative work of refining every sur‑ face. The silver is hand‑finished, engraved with precise laser tools, and patinated to achieve its signature grey or blackened tone.
